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
193 51587326757 9868 9711
53335152 68
53335152 68
753606875 062 574353172
All about undefined
Interested in learning more?
53335152 68
753606875 062 574353172
See more
1314 75826 754311
535 1718052114 59505658 833634
See more
6237552514 96055 4248
89831 6269248 0963801
See more